    Pagos - It's possibly worse than we thought

    I try not to post in general discussion any more since I feel it's a bit of an echo chamber in here but I wanted to share some info from the Pagos discord who have been recording and monitoring data regarding FATE spawns.

    It seems that instances are "recycled" a few times. This means, if you arrive in a "fresh" instance as the first group with no one else in there - there's a possibility that instance is not fresh at all. This means, any work done by the previous players in this instance before, carries over to the "new" recycled instance.

    Including fate pops.

    It is 100% possible for you to spend a 3 hour lock out fighting the same mob in an attempt to spawn a fate (usually the higher level ones like Louhi, Cassie, Behemoth) but the fate will not pop due until the instance recycles - which you may or may not be able to get back into. I'm unsure of the cool down between recycled instances.

    Example:


    I have seen this myself in "fresh" instances where randomly the snowman or hakutaku fates will pop but no one was there. We've farmed corpses at night in an attempt to spawn Louhi, failed during our timer and had it spawn for the next people after us, leading us to spam the duty finder like crazy trying to get back in.

    Another example with the copy cat cassie fate. A fresh instance where the previous entire instance had timed out, the instance then recycled and Cassie spawned on blizzard:



    The reason I'm incredibly angry that this is a possibility is because my group and I set alarms to wake up for a specific weather, got up and farmed four hundred and two morbals in an attempt to spawn Copycat Cassie. The current theory is that blizzard weather is a key since thats how we popped her last time so we tried to copy what we'd done before. Not only is this amount of grinding extremely excessive for "casual" content (assuming we are correct in the proper spawn conditions, of course) the real kick in the teeth is realizing that our work could just be recycled for other people. (That, and the earrings drop from Cassie seems to be ONE total for everyone who is fighting in the fate. Exactly the same as Diadem's EM weapon drop.)
    After farming, no pop, the instance was not refreshing ( I think they lock off, go on cool down and then get recycled) and we could not get back in to see. All those mobs work, for nothing.

    TLDR: What does this mean?
    - It's possible your "fresh" instance is not fresh at all and you are completely at the mercy of the groups before you before the instance reset. Tracking NMs is therefore pointless because you do not have the data from the previous group if it's a "fresh" recycle. The only thing you can know is what is down from your own time in there, not what is up.
    - You could spend 3 nights farming corpses to spawn Louhi, but it's possible he's on CD from the instance before, even if you thought you were in a "fresh" instance.
    - You could spend 3 nights farming corpses to spawn Louhi, have your timer time out and the group after you will get the fate pop.

    I just want to also throw in a few of my own thoughts on Pagos. I got to 35 in about 5 days of basically consistent grinding.
    • This is incredibly casual unfriendly. If you do not have at least 4 - 5 hours a day to spare in Pagos, it's possible to get little to almost no NM pops for the work that you'll need to do to get experience. Expect at least 1 - 3 pops per 3 hour session.
    • Expect to miss the NM pops as a low level with no aetheryte access or mount. Since there is no train, its possible your party can be on the complete opposite side of the map when an NM spawns. + The panic + sleeping dragons, it will take time to get to NMs. You gotta hope the higher level players will wait.
    • You will need to consistently grind. If you slack in your group, you're going to drop the chain which will kill experience for everyone.
    • Because of this ^ the level disparity will absolutely become an issue. Low level players in high level groups will be a dps burden.
    • As a result of these ^ People are less likely to break away from their groups to help a player needing a rez. Don't go alone. Seriously.
    • The low level bunny fate is, weirdly, a lot harder than the level 31 one. Voretooth is super beefy. Level 31 fate will mean your treasure will be in high level areas but its way quicker to farm.
    • I farmed the high level bunny fate for 3 hours straight and got nothing except junk. There's a reason the drops are tradeable - they're have no where near the same drop rate as Anemos. In that time in our group of nearly two parties, we collectively got maybe 1 - 2 bunny housing items, 3 hakutaku eyes, a couple of cards, 2 minions. No mannequins or weapon housing drops.
    • The speed belt and cassie earrings seem to be one drop per entire population present at the fight.
    • The sleeping frozen void dragons in choke points seem to only exist for a train deterrence.
    • As a midcore raider, I have put more total hours into completing Pagos than I did into progressing and clearing Sigma savage.
    • Alongside your EXP grind, there is a Nexus light grind (renamed) at the same time. By the time I got to 35, I had what I needed for one +1 Pagos weapon with no extra grinding required.
    • I wish they had have put in rare dyes or crafting materia in as drops. It might have made the lock boxes less of a bitter pill.
    • I like that they have added in reskins of old glamour with no class restrictions. I hope this continues in the future.
